TITLE
Recommendation to adopt Specifications No. PA-04312 and award a contract to Volvo Construction Equipment and Services, of Corona, CA (not an MBE, WBE, SBE or Local), for the purchase of one Volvo L120G articulated wheel loader, in an amount not to exceed $223,467, including tax. (Citywide)

DISCUSSION
City Council approval is being requested to enter into a contract for the purchase of one Volvo L120G articulated wheel loader from Volvo Construction Equipment and Services.

The Department of Financial Management, Fleet Services Bureau, has an immediate need to purchase one articulated wheel loader as part of the City’s FY 12 vehicle replacement plan. The regular replacement cycle for off-road equipment of this type is 12 years. The unit being replaced is now 13 years old and past its useful life, due to severe corrosion from use in a saltwater environment. The Department of Parks, Recreation, and Marine, Beach Maintenance Division, uses this equipment daily to move and maintain all beach shoreline sand.

The bids were advertised in the Press-Telegram on August 17, 2012 and 247 potential bidders specializing in articulated wheel loaders were notified of the bid opportunity. Of those bidders, 12 downloaded the bids via our electronic bid system. The bid document was made available from the Purchasing Division, located on the seventh floor of City Hall, and the Division’s website at www.longbeach.gov/purchasing . A bid announcement was also included in the Purchasing Division’s weekly update of Open Bid Opportunities, which is sent to 30 local, minority and women-owned business groups. Four bids were received on August 28, 2012. Of those four bidders, none were Minority-owned Business Enterprises (MBEs), one was a Women-owned Business Enterprise (WBE), none were certified Small Business Enterprises (SBEs), and one was a Long Beach business (Local).
